Visitors rush to moss-covered rocks at Da Nang beach
Many local residents and tourists have flocked to Nam O Beach in Da Nang City, central Vietnam to take photos as the rocks there are coated with moss, creating a stunning landscape.
Images of the moss-blanketed rocks on the beach have gone viral on social media.
The best time to admire the scene is early in the morning, so many people have reached the site from the early morning to wait for sunrise.
At 8:00 am on Saturday, Nam O Beach was crowded with visitors.
Many people from neighboring Thua Thien Hue and Quang Nam Province have also arrived at the beach to admire and take photos with the moss-coated rocks.
The grey rocks have been covered with green moss, which is an interesting natural phenomenon.
The site has emerged as a new ‘check-in point’ for locals and tourists.
The ‘moss season’ at Nam O Beach is an annual phenomenon after the Lunar New Year (Tet) holiday. The moss flourishes for 15-20 days before withering.
